1. Dashboard

  • Shows you: Main screen with pharmacy overview
  • What you can do here:
    • See total medicine count
    • Check today’s prescription count
    • View low stock alerts
    • See today’s sales total
    • Check low stock medicines list
    • View recent prescriptions needing attention
    • Get alerts for critical issues

2. Inventory

  • Shows you: Complete medicine stock
  • What you can do here:
    • View all medicines in stock
    • Check medicine quantities
    • See medicine prices
    • Check expiry dates
    • View stock status (in stock/low/out of stock)
    • Add new medicines
    • Edit medicine details
    • Search and filter medicines

 

3. Prescriptions

  • Shows you: All prescription orders
  • What you can do here:
    • View new prescriptions
    • Check prescription details (doctor, patient, medicines)
    • See prescription instructions
    • Process prescriptions (dispense medicines)
    • Print medicine labels
    • Mark prescriptions as collected
    • Reject invalid prescriptions
    • Track prescription status

4. Billing & Sales

  • Shows you: Sales and payment processing
  • What you can do here:
    • Create new sales
    • Add medicines to sale cart
    • Calculate totals with tax
    • Process payments (cash, card, insurance)
    • Print receipts
    • View recent sales history
    • Reprint receipts if needed
    • Handle returns/exchanges

5. Suppliers

  • Shows you: Medicine suppliers information
  • What you can do here:
    • View all suppliers
    • Check supplier contact details
    • See what medicines each supplier provides
    • Place orders with suppliers
    • Track supplier performance
    • Add new suppliers
    • Edit supplier information

6. Customers

  • Shows you: Customer database
  • What you can do here:
    • View all customers
    • Check customer contact information
    • See purchase history
    • Check insurance details
    • Add new customers
    • Update customer information
    • Track regular customers

7. Expiry Management

  • Shows you: Medicine expiry tracking
  • What you can do here:
    • View medicines expiring soon
    • Check batch numbers
    • See days until expiry
    • Get alerts for expired/near-expiry medicines
    • Take action on expiring stock
    • Monitor shelf life
    • Prevent selling expired medicines

8. Reports

  • Shows you: Business analytics and reports
  • What you can do here:
    • Generate sales reports
    • View inventory reports
    • Check expiry reports
    • Generate prescription statistics
    • View supplier performance reports
    • Create financial summaries
    • Export reports for accounting

9. Settings

  • Shows you: System configuration
  • What you can do here:
    • Set pharmacy information (name, license)
    • Configure inventory settings
    • Set up low stock alerts
    • Configure expiry alerts
    • Set tax rates
    • Manage user accounts
    • Backup pharmacy data

Real-Life Example – How Pharmacists Use the System:

Morning Opening:

  1. Open software → Go to “Dashboard” → Check alerts (low stock, expiries)
  2. Check prescriptions → Go to “Prescriptions” → Process overnight orders
  3. Review inventory → Go to “Inventory” → Check critical medicines

When Customer Arrives with Prescription:

  1. Go to “Prescriptions” → Enter prescription details
  2. Check inventory → Verify medicines are in stock
  3. Process prescription → Print labels, prepare medicines
  4. Go to “Billing” → Create sale, process payment
  5. Update customer record → Go to “Customers” → Record purchase

During the Day:

  1. Walk-in customer → Go to “Billing” → Add OTC medicines to cart
  2. Doctor calls in prescription → Add to prescription queue
  3. Medicine running low → Place order with supplier
  4. Check expiries → Remove soon-to-expire medicines from shelf

Inventory Management:

  1. New shipment arrives → Go to “Inventory” → Update stock quantities
  2. Check expiries → Go to “Expiry Management” → Monitor dates
  3. Reorder medicines → Go to “Suppliers” → Place orders
  4. Update prices → Edit medicine prices as needed

End of Day:

  1. Review sales → Go to “Billing” → Check daily sales report
  2. Count cash → Match with system totals
  3. Check prescriptions → Ensure all are processed
  4. Review tomorrow’s needs → Check low stock alerts

Business Management:

  1. Monthly reports → Go to “Reports” → Generate sales analysis
  2. Supplier payments → Check purchase history
  3. Customer analytics → See which medicines sell most
  4. Expiry prevention → Regular checks of near-expiry stock
